简述 LoadRunner 分哪三部分?

LoadRunner是一个性能和负载测试工具,主要用于模拟大量用户访问应用程序或系统的场景,以测试其性能和稳定性。LoadRunner由三个主要部分组成:

  1. Virtual User Generator(虚拟用户生成器):这个组件用于创建虚拟用户(也称为VU或Vuser)。用户可以编写脚本,模拟实际用户与应用程序的交互,如点击、输入数据、提交表单等。通过录制和编辑脚本,可以创建出各种用户场景,并指定虚拟用户的数量、访问频率等参数。
  2. Controller(控制器):Controller是LoadRunner的核心组件,用于管理和控制测试场景。用户可以使用Controller来设置并发用户数量、迭代次数、负载生成器等参数,并启动测试场景。Controller会监控系统的性能指标,如响应时间、吞吐量、错误率等,并允许用户动态调整测试参数以模拟不同的负载情况。
  3. Analysis(分析器):Analysis是LoadRunner的数据分析和报告生成工具。在测试结束后,Analysis将收集并汇总各种性能数据,生成详细的图表和报告。这些报告可以帮助用户分析系统的性能瓶颈、负载能力和可扩展性等问题。

通过这三部分的协同工作,LoadRunner可以帮助用户模拟真实环境中的用户访问情况,对应用程序或系统进行全方位的性能测试,从而确保其在高负载下的稳定性和可靠性。

发表评论

后才能评论